The AFV ASSOCIATION was formed in 1964 to support the thoughts and research of all those interested in Armored Fighting Vehicles and related topics, such as AFV drawings. The emphasis has always been on sharing information and communicating with other members of similar interests; e.g. German armor, Japanese AFVs, or whatever.

re: the markings - I imagine the 1st AD stuff is from their brigade being at Ft. Riley, but I see the battalion indicator is 2/34 Armor. In the RVN the 2/34AR was organic to the 25th Infantry Division ("psychodelic strawberry"). An acquaintance was a medic with 2/34AR about the time of the drive into Cambodia. He had a great series of slides of the M48A3 nicknamed "Southern Comfort".

I didn't know that there was an M48A3 down there. I'm only aware of the one at Knox, this one and one on a USMC base in the desert - all te rest either stayed in Asia or gor rebuilt in M48A5s.

The M48A3 at Fort Riley came from Vietnam along with the one at the Patton Museum (Former ARVN IIRC).

The one in the Patton museum arrived when General Maggart was the Armor School Commander, who by coincidence, served in Vietnam with 2-69 Armor Confused .

The M48A3 at Fort Riley stayed stored for a little while near the Mounted Cavalry unit's stables until being moved up on Custer Hill. It sat in front of the Battalion HQ's of 2-34 Armor, which had served in Vietnam. I used to walk by it everyday along with that Sherman seen in the background, which sat next to 1-34 Armor's BN HQ's (I was in 1-34). Both these battalions were 1st ID when I was there (I left in 2002). The Riley M48 was very much complete and with a little work could've been made operational IMO. I hated seeing her parked outside. I'm sure with all the time that has passed she's deteriorated quite a bit inside. Nice to see she's out on display again.

Neil,

There was an M48 in front of the Cavalry Museum on main post when I left. She was in pretty sad shape and looked like a range refugee. There also was one in the impact area close to the old tank gunnery East range. There were two M47's on post when I left, one was the infamous "Green Apple" my extra duty clowns painted which took quite some time to correct, I believe Tanker2010 posted a more recent picture of her. The other used to be operational back in the mid 80's and was owned by 1-63 AR, who became 2-34 AR in 1987. Last time I seen her (2002) she was down the road on Custer Hill just past 2-70 AR BN HQ's. Serial number was 8694 based on the data plate.
